asp之日期和时间函数示例
ASP中的日期与时间函数之美
在ASP编程中,日期和时间函数扮演着至关重要的角色。它们帮助我们获取、计算和展示各种格式的日期和时间,让我们的应用程序更加实用和灵活。
1. 当前的日期与时间
使用`Now()`函数,我们可以轻松获取系统当前的日期和时间。例如:
```asp
Dim MyVar
MyVar = Now ' MyVar 包含当前的日期和时间。
```
2. 提取日期与时间的各部分
`Date()`函数返回当前系统日期。
`Time()`函数返回当前系统时间。
`Year(Date)`、`Month(Date)`、`Day(Date)`分别返回日期的年份、月份和日。
`Hour(time)`、`Minute(time)`、`Second(time)`则分别返回时间的小时、分钟和秒。
例如,要得知今天是周几,可以使用:
```asp
Dim MyDate, MyWeekDay
MyDate = October 19, 1962 ' 分派日期。
MyWeekDay = Weekday(MyDate) ' MyWeekDay 包含 6,代表星期五。
```
3. 日期与时间的计算
`DateDiff`和`DateAdd`函数帮助我们计算两个日期或时间的间隔,以及对日期或时间进行加法操作。例如:
```asp
DateDiff("d", Date(), 1/1/2005) ' 返回离2005年元旦还有多少天。
DateAdd("m", 1, "31-Jan-95") ' 将1995年1月31日加上一个月。
```
需要注意的是,`DateAdd`函数在处理闰年时也会表现得十分出色。
4. 日期与时间的格式化
`FormatDateTime`函数则帮助我们格式化日期和时间,使其更易读。例如:
```asp
FormatDateTime(Date, vbShortDate) ' 转化为短日期格式。
FormatDateTime(Date(), vbLongDate) ' 以长日期格式显示。
FormatDateTime(Date, vbShortTime) ' 转化为短时间格式。
FormatDateTime(Date, vbLongTime) ' 转化为长时间格式。
```
这些函数使得我们在处理日期和时间时更加得心应手,无论是进行复杂的计算还是简单的展示,都能轻松应对。ASP中的日期与时间函数,为开发者提供了强大的工具,使我们的应用程序更加完美和实用。
在结束本文之际,让我们再次感叹ASP中日期与时间函数的强大与便捷。它们是我们开发过程中的得力助手,帮助我们创造出更多优秀的ASP应用程序。
编程语言
- asp之日期和时间函数示例
- jQuery中DOM节点删除之empty与remove
- PHP中strnatcmp()函数“自然排序算法”进行字符串比
- jQuery中removeAttr()方法用法实例
- VueJs监听window.resize方法示例
- JavaScript如何自定义trim方法
- 利用Angular.js编写公共提示模块的方法教程
- Yii2使用swiftmailer发送邮件的方法
- PHP 中常量的知识整理
- 无刷新上传文件并返回自定义值
- JQuery设置时间段下拉选择实例
- JavaScript动态添加css样式和script标签
- php中的buffer缓冲区用法分析
- SpringMVC简单整合Angular2的示例
- javascript中JSON.parse()与eval()解析json的区别
- JS实现重新加载当前页面或者父页面的几种方法